My Adventures With Superman Season 3 Trailer Reveals Cyborg Superman And Superboy

The My Adventures With Superman Season 3 trailer has been released, and the new footage confirms two major DC additions are joining the animated series: Cyborg Superman and Superboy.

Season 3 premieres June 13 at midnight on Adult Swim as part of Toonami, with episodes streaming the next day on HBO Max.

Cyborg Superman Joins Season 3

The big reveal from the trailer is Cyborg Superman, bringing Hank Henshaw into the spotlight.

Max Mittelman, known for One Punch Man, reprises his role as Hank Henshaw. In DC Comics, Henshaw is best known as Cyborg Superman, one of the major Superman villains tied to the aftermath of The Death of Superman storyline.

The trailer teases a darker threat for Clark, with Cyborg Superman likely serving as one of the season’s major enemies.

The new poster already hinted at a more sinister Superman image, with Clark shown partly covered by a robotic face and glowing red eye. The trailer now backs up the idea that Season 3 is going bigger with Superman’s mythology.

Darren Criss Voices Superboy

Superboy is also joining My Adventures With Superman Season 3.

Darren Criss, known for Glee, lends his voice to Superboy. The addition gives the show another major Superman-family character as Clark continues to deal with his Kryptonian legacy and his place on Earth.

Superboy’s role has not been fully revealed, but his arrival opens the door for more DC Comics connections, especially with the season focused on Superman’s future being threatened.

Season 3 Raises The Stakes For Clark

The official Season 3 synopsis previously teased Clark has truly become Superman and made peace with his Kryptonian origins. He is now ready to settle down.

Lois Lane, however, is not in the same place. She has become The Daily Planet’s star reporter and is pushing forward with her career.

Jimmy Olsen has also moved from freelance photographer to celebrity journalist, while Kara Zor-El (Supergirl) is trying to find her place on Earth. The synopsis also confirms Jimmy is intimidated by Kara’s romantic attention.

The new season is described as an action, comedy, and romance-packed season where Clark, Lois, Jimmy, and Kara face powerful new enemies who challenge Superman, threaten their future, and test the bonds holding them together.
